Why Validation Matters

A self-assessment, despite training and coaching the entrepreneurs to make them, is not always completely accurate. It might:

  1. Miss a crucial energy requirement, waste stream etc.
  2. Use misread data from external sources.
  3. Contain calculation and unit conversion errors.
  4. Overestimate avoided emissions.
  5. Have methodological issues e.g. scope and functional unit.

And in the world of quantifying impact, these small slips can lead to big consequences. Without validation, a company risks misinforming itself and its stakeholders about its true impact.

This can undermine internal decision-making, skew funding strategies, and delay necessary pivots. Worse, it opens the door to unintentional greenwashing, eroding trust in an innovation and by association, the technology it embodies.

Validation solves this by offering independent, expert verification. It checks every calculation. Challenges every assumption. And issues a verdict on whether the impact is valid, positive, and significant.

The CIF Validation process includes:

  1. Two 30-minute online calls with an accredited impact expert.
  2. A comprehensive checklist and written feedback.
  3. A revision period, leading to a final validation report and shareable certificate.
